How much do fedex driver j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 9, 2026, the average hourly pay for fedex driver in Riverside, CA is $19.56,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.05 and $21.06 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ges FedEx Drivers face during their daily routes and how can they be managed?

FedEx Drivers often encounter challenges such as navigating traffic congestion, meeting tight delivery schedules, and handling inclement weather. Efficient route planning and time management are crucial to overcoming these hurdles. Many drivers rely on GPS systems and company-provided tools to optimize their routes, and maintaining good communication with dispatchers helps address unexpected issues. Adhering to safety protocols and staying organized can also make daily tasks more manageable and ensure successful deliveries.

What are FedEx drivers?

FedEx drivers are professional delivery personnel responsible for transporting packages and documents to customers on behalf of FedEx. They operate company vehicles, follow assigned delivery routes, ensure timely deliveries, and provide customer service during pickups and drop-offs. FedEx drivers must adhere to safety regulations, handle packages with care, and sometimes assist with loading and unloading. The role requires good driving skills, physical stamina, and the ability to manage delivery schedules efficiently.

Do FedEx drivers pay for their own gas?

FedEx drivers typically do not pay for their own gas as the company usually covers fuel expenses or provides fuel cards for their delivery routes. Drivers are responsible for operating and maintaining their delivery vehicles, but fuel costs are generally handled by the employer. This can vary depending on the specific employment agreement or region.
